After their emphatic relegation from the Championship amid a host of off-field problems, Bolton Wanderers fans will have been keen for a positive start to the summer.

The club already have a points deduction coming their way at the start of the 2019/20 season but stability was top of the supporters' wishlist above everything else.

But with over a month since the season finished the club are still yet to find a new owner as the saga continues to drag on.

It continues to have a knock-on effect on the squad as well and news emerged regarding one of their most experienced pros on Monday.

The Bolton News reported that centre-back David Wheater has been offered the chance to play in the SPL by an unnamed club after his contract officially expired on Sunday.

His departure would signal the end of an eight-and-a-half year association with the club, and plenty of fans are not happy about it.
